Caudal Heel Syndrome Forces Beau into Retirement
Shows and Events Hi everybody! It’s been a while since I've made an article, so I thought I’d give you all an update on how Beau’s doing. On my last article I had just started showing him again and with the exception of kicking out occasionally, he was doing great. We were planned to start jumping in about a month after that.

We started jumping again and things were going great. He had to remember where all of his feet go, but eventually it all came back to him. If anything, he was jumping better and he was much more relaxed than before he tore his suspensory.

Horse Game News
April 20th 2013 Showjumping Competition With Finola   2nd May 2013
April 20th 2013 Showjumping Competition With Finola April 20th 2013 Showjumping Competition With Finola April 20th 2013 Showjumping Competition With Finola April 20th 2013 Showjumping Competition With Finola
Shows and Events The weekend of April 20th saw my official showjumping debut for 2013. Since the South African Junior Championships in December, my horses were given a well deserved holiday, before slowly building back up to competition standard.

Finola already had one jumping show under her belt, and both she and Bronze had attended their first event of the year, but even with a foot on the ladder, this was the show to start the climb back up the grades.

I had Finola entered 1,20m and Bronze entered 1m, easing back into competition after the time off, and I have to say that I feel both horses performed exceptionally well. Usually, after a break, Finola gets careless in her jump, and Bronze looses so much confidence that we usually have to take him back to square one; so imagine my surprise when I rode into the ring to feel a keen and fearless horse beneath me.
